美国云主机数据库选购时要看哪7个风险点

做出海业务、跨境电商、SaaS 平台或海外内容站时,美国云主机数据库往往比 Web 主机更容易出问题。前期很多团队盯着 CPU、内存和带宽,觉得网站能打开就算搭好了;等业务上线一段时间,麻烦通常出在数据库:高峰期连接数被打满、跨区域访问变慢、备份恢复跟不上、扩容时迁移困难。这些问题不一定在测试阶段暴露,但一旦碰上订单高峰、活动投放或用户增长,影响会很直接。

美国云主机数据库选购时要看哪7个风险点

选数据库方案时,别只想着“先上再说”。预算、性能、运维能力和后续扩容空间要一起看。尤其是中小团队,前期方案选得太省,后面很可能把时间和钱花在补漏洞上。

为什么很多业务会把数据库放在美国云主机环境里

面向北美用户,或者业务本身就是全球访问,美国云服务的资源和配套确实更成熟。机型选择多,网络基础较完整,也方便和 CDN、对象存储、缓存等服务一起使用。业务增长后,升级实例、加磁盘、换更高规格,路径也比较清晰。

这类环境对跨境商城、独立站、海外 App 后台、广告投放落地页系统都比较常见。问题在于,美国云主机数据库不等于天然稳定。数据库跑得顺不顺,还是看架构、部署位置、磁盘性能、权限控制和备份策略。买到美国机房,只是起点。

先定部署方式,再谈具体配置

云主机自建数据库

自己在美国云主机上安装 MySQL、PostgreSQL 或 MariaDB,优点很明确:成本更可控,权限完整,灵活度高。要改参数、做定制、接特殊业务都方便。代价也很实际,主从复制、备份、监控、安全加固、故障恢复都要自己扛。团队没有基础运维能力时,这种方案前期省钱,后期容易变成人力消耗。

托管数据库服务

直接用云厂商提供的 RDS 类服务,适合想尽快上线、又不想把人力压在数据库维护上的团队。自动备份、高可用、基础监控这类能力通常现成可用。短板也很清楚:价格一般高于自建,有些底层参数不能像自建那样随意调整。

混合架构部署

应用放在美国云主机,数据库用托管服务,缓存和队列按成本单独配。这种做法比较常见,因为数据库这块最容易出事故,单独拆出来后,稳定性和运维压力都更容易控制。对已经有一定流量,但又不想把架构做得过重的团队,这条路通常更稳。

美国云主机数据库选购时要盯住的7个风险点

1. 先看业务形态,别被低价实例带偏

企业官网、内容站、展示型页面,数据库压力通常不高,单机就能跑得不错。订单系统、会员系统、ERP、SaaS 后台不一样,这类业务对并发写入、事务一致性、回滚恢复都更敏感。选型时如果只看月租,很容易把正式业务按测试环境的标准去配,结果上线不久就得迁移。

2. 数据库类型选错,后面改起来最麻烦

中小企业做美国云主机数据库部署,常见选择还是 MySQL 或 PostgreSQL。MySQL 兼容性强,电商、CMS、会员系统比较常见;PostgreSQL 适合复杂查询、数据分析和定制业务。MongoDB 这类文档型数据库更适合结构变化频繁的场景,但不是所有业务都需要。别因为“流行”就上,先看你的数据结构和开发栈。

3. 只看 CPU 和内存,容易忽略性能瓶颈

数据库变慢,很多时候是磁盘和 I/O 扛不住。SSD、NVMe 的差别会直接反映在查询和写入速度上,高并发场景尤其明显。IOPS、网络延迟、连接数上限、备份恢复速度,这几个指标要放在一起看。

有个很常见的场景:应用服务器放在一个区域,数据库放在另一个区域,平时访问量小时看不出问题,一到高峰期接口响应就抖动。数据库和应用尽量放在同一区域,这个动作不复杂,但能少掉很多莫名其妙的延迟问题。

4. 备份做得像“有”,恢复时才知道其实“不够”

很多团队只做定时导出,真出故障时才发现恢复点太旧,或者备份文件根本不能直接用。比较稳妥的做法是:

  1. 保留每天的全量备份,避免只靠零散日志拼恢复。
  2. 按小时做增量备份或日志备份,减少数据回退范围。
  3. 备份文件不要只放在同一台机器或同一区域,至少做异地保存。
  4. 每个月实际恢复一次,别只看“备份成功”的提示。

很多人把“有备份”当成安全感,实际更有用的是恢复演练。能不能恢复、要多久恢复、会丢多少数据,这些都得提前知道。

5. 数据库对公网裸露,是很常见也很低级的风险

美国云主机数据库一旦直接暴露公网端口,风险就上来了。更稳妥的做法是只允许指定 IP 访问,关闭不必要的远程权限,数据库账户按最小权限分配,连接时启用 SSL,密码也别图省事长期不换。管理后台和数据库分开部署,看着基础,但很有效。

这里还有个容易忽略的点:测试账号、临时账号、离职人员留下的连接信息。很多安全问题都出在权限长期没人清理,旧账号和多余授权一直留着。

6. 没给增长留余地,数据库会比网站先卡住

Web 服务加机器通常比数据库迁移简单。数据库起步配置太低,业务一旦放量,先出问题的往往就是这块。比如现在日订单量只有 500 单,看起来一切都轻松;如果广告投放放量,一周内翻几倍,并发写入、索引更新、报表查询都会把压力堆上来。

选型时至少按未来半年到一年的增长去估算,不用一步到位买很高配,但要确认后续能不能平滑升级,能不能加只读副本,能不能拆分缓存和数据库压力。没有扩容路径的低价方案,后面通常最贵。

7. 只比主机月租,容易把总成本算错

很多人看方案时只盯实例价格,真正的支出却不止这一项。备份存储、监控、带宽、安全、人工维护、故障停机造成的业务损失,都算成本。美国云主机数据库的总拥有成本,至少要把“实例费用 + 存储 + 带宽 + 安全 + 运维时间”放在一起看。

便宜方案适合测试,不一定适合长期运营。特别是订单系统或付费业务,只要出一次恢复慢、账务异常或高峰崩掉,前面省下来的主机钱很容易一次就赔回去。

两个常见业务场景,选法差别很大

跨境电商独立站

这类业务前期常见做法,是一台美国云主机同时放网站和 MySQL。流量小的时候没什么问题,一到大促、投放放量或节日活动,订单和访问一起上来,数据库 CPU、连接数、磁盘 I/O 都容易冲高,后台下单延迟就会出现。

更稳一点的调整方式,通常是把数据库从网站主机里拆出来,单独放到更适合数据库的实例上,再配合 Redis 缓存减少重复查询;如果查询压力已经明显偏高,可以再考虑只读副本。对电商业务来说,看日常负载意义不大,峰值场景才是数据库选型时要重点防的坑。

海外 SaaS 工具平台

这类项目经常一开始自建 PostgreSQL,因为灵活、便宜,也方便开发团队自己调。等客户上来之后,麻烦会逐渐转到运维:备份检查、日志膨胀、慢查询、版本升级,一个都少不了。数据库没出大故障,也不代表维护成本低。

如果团队人手本来就紧,切到托管数据库往往更省事。月费用会上升,但能把工程师从数据库日常维护里抽出来,去做产品和业务开发。对 SaaS 项目,这笔账不能只看资源费,还得看人力值不值。

几个特别容易踩的误区

  • 默认正式环境也能用最低配
    低配更适合测试、演示或早期验证,不适合承接稳定业务。
  • 机房在美国,访问就一定快
    如果用户主要在亚洲,跨境延迟还是要单独评估,别把“美国机房”直接等同于“全球都快”。
  • 备份成功就等于数据安全
    没有验证过恢复流程,备份只是一份看起来安心的文件。
  • 数据库一慢就是主机不行
    索引缺失、SQL 写法不合理、应用层重复查询,这些问题比换更高配置更常见。

中小企业怎么做简化决策

如果你正在给美国云主机数据库做初步判断,可以按业务阶段来选:

  1. 业务轻、预算有限、团队懂基础运维,用云主机自建数据库就够,但备份和权限控制别省。
  2. 业务增长快、数据重要、团队人手少,优先考虑托管数据库,少把时间花在日常维护上。
  3. 流量已经比较稳定,准备长期运营,应用、数据库、缓存分层部署更合适,后续扩容也更顺。

数据库一旦承接订单、会员、交易记录这类核心数据,标准就不能只是“能用”。稳定、可恢复、能扩容,是更实际的底线。前期把业务规模、访问地区、数据类型、备份要求和团队运维能力梳理清楚,后面会省掉不少返工。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/300160.html

(0)
云主机数据保留时间多长,主要看这几个规则
上一篇 51分钟前
如何购买华为云主机数据,先弄清用途、费用和权限
下一篇 11分钟前
联系我们
关注微信
关注微信
分享本页
返回顶部